2019 Women's European Volleyball Championship

The 2019 Women's European Volleyball Championship was the 31st edition of the Women's European Volleyball Championship, organised by Europe's governing volleyball body, the CEV from 23 August to 8 September 2019.

For the first time the Women's EuroVolley was held in four countries: Hungary, Poland, Slovakia and Turkey.

The number of national teams participating in the event was also expanded from 16 to 24.
